The only downside to the warehouse is that many players are experiencing a bug where they can't pick anything up, which is annoying, and you might need to go and kill another red Farmbot to get back in. Instead, place your lift and drop an item - like an explodable one - on it to use it.Įcrypters have been found by blasting through walls and vents in the warehouses, but they don't seem to be active yet, so check back soon for more info. Once inside, you can find some loot but you can't place anything on the ground. Try and get yourself up on a ledge away from the Farmbot if you can and keep firing until he's down, then you can pick up the warehouse key. If you want to use your hammer, you're looking at really long fight and it's a lot riskier being up close and personal with these behemoths. The best weapons to use against them are the likes of the Spud Gun, but you'll need to hit it a few dozen times before it's destroyed, so make sure to bring a 100 spuds or so with you. There's also a chance one might appear on your farm at night, which makes the fight more terrifying than usual. Red Farmbots can be found near the warehouses and in the reddish, autumnal looking forests. Scrap Mechanic Survival: Where to find the warehouse key

If you kill one and a key doesn't drop, just keep destroying them until you get one. Thankfully, there's a reliable way to farm keys for the warehouse by killing the big red Farmbots. There are various warehouses around the map and you'll need at least one key to open the doors. To get into the loot warehouse, you'll need to find the warehouse key.
